hii.. I'm 27 week pregnant , I gain 1kg weight every month but baby not gaining proper weight according to the scan . Baby weight is 890 g . what could be the reason ..

2 Answers
ExpertDr.Sabiha AnjumObstetrician and Gynaecologist4 years ago
A. By 28 weeks the baby weight will be 900-1.2 kg and one kg on an average. Based on that 890 is an okay weight. But the mother should take high protein diet to improve baby’s weight
